Mortgage Deficiency Basics . Chapter 7 and Chapter 13. What is bankruptcy?. Federal court process by which a debtor can discharge or reorganize their debts. . Intended to provide the honest but unfortunate debtor with a “fresh start.”. Bankruptcy. Sometimes people and businesses through . no fault of their own . accumulate so much debt, they can . no longer afford to repay it. .. Businesses: suffer from bad economy.
